Cornelia Holsten

Director, Bremische Landesmedienanstalt

Cornelia Holsten, a lawyer, has been Director of the Bremen State Media Authority since 2009. She is the media institutions' topic officer for accessibility and diversity. In 2017, she was Chairwoman of the Commission for the Protection of Minors in the Media and in 2018 and 2019 Chairwoman of the Directors' Conference of the State Media Authorities (DLM) and, at the same time, of the nationwide Commission for Licensing and Supervision (ZAK). She is a member of the board of the Institute for European Media Law (EMR) and lectures on media usage trends and media law at the University and Hochschule Bremen. Previously, Holsten was a judge at the Bremen Regional Court. She began her professional career as a lawyer for business, media and IT law.
